SQL static analysis extension powered by sqlsift. Validates SQL queries against schema definitions and shows diagnostics in real-time.
Prerequisites
sqlsift-lsp binary must be available in your PATH.
# From the repository root
cargo install --path crates/sqlsift-lsp
Installation
From .vsix file
# Build the .vsix package
cd editors/vscode
npm install
npm run compile
npx @vscode/vsce package --allow-missing-repository
# Install in VS Code
code --install-extension sqlsift-0.1.0.vsix
Development (Extension Development Host)
cd editors/vscode
npm install
npm run compile
Then open editors/vscode/ in VS Code and press F5.